Frequently Asked Questions
Does a QA Engineer or Cloud Security Engineer earn more?+
A Cloud Security Engineer earns more on average. The national median salary for a QA Engineer is $104,300/year, compared to $129,180/year for a Cloud Security Engineer โ a difference of $24,880 (24%).
Which has better career growth โ QA Engineer or Cloud Security Engineer?+
QA Engineer roles are growing at 12% YoY while Cloud Security Engineer demand is growing at 36% YoY. Cloud Security Engineer has stronger near-term demand growth.
